This is one of the most common questions our Delhi customers ask, and the honest answer is: it depends entirely on your borrower profile.
Public Sector Banks offer the lowest interest rates in the market, often 7.5% to 8.8% with negligible foreclosure charges. They are best for government employees, salaried professionals with high stability, and borrowers looking for long-term savings over speed. However, they are characterised by slower processing times of 3 to 5 days and stringent documentation requirements.
Best for: Government employees, PSU employees, borrowers with CIBIL 750+, buyers who are rate-sensitive and can wait 3–5 days for approval.
Private sector banks like HDFC Bank, ICICI Bank, and Axis Bank have redefined the 2026 car loan experience with Xpress approvals and 100% on-road funding.
Private lenders like ICICI Bank, HDFC Bank, and IDFC FIRST Bank tend to charge higher processing fees, often up to 2% of the loan amount, though they also provide faster approval and flexible repayment options.
Best for: Salaried employees at private companies, buyers needing 100% on-road funding, buyers who want approval within 24 hours, existing bank account holders with pre-approved offers.
NBFCs like Mahindra Finance, Sundaram Finance, and Bajaj Finserv cater to segments that traditional banks might overlook, especially in self-employed and thin credit file categories. They are the best choice for self-employed individuals with irregular income streams or borrowers with CIBIL scores of 650 to 700.
Best for: Self-employed buyers, first-time buyers without credit history, borrowers with CIBIL scores between 650 and 700, buyers in smaller Delhi NCR towns not serviced by private bank branches.

Q5: What is the difference between ex-showroom price and on-road price in Delhi?
The ex-showroom price is the manufacturer's base price. The on-road price is what you actually pay to drive the car home it includes road tax (5%–11% of ex-showroom in Delhi for petrol cars), registration fee (₹600), HSRP plates (₹230–₹400), hypothecation fee (₹1,500 if financed), FASTag (₹500–₹600), MCD parking fee (₹4,000 in Delhi for cars above ₹4 Lakh), first-year insurance (3%–5% of ex-showroom), and TCS (1% for cars above ₹10 Lakh). On-road prices add 15%–25% to the ex-showroom price. This is why a ₹6 Lakh Dzire ends up costing approximately ₹7.2 Lakh on-road.
Q6: What documents are required for a new car loan in Delhi?
For salaried applicants: Aadhaar Card, PAN Card, address proof, last 3 months' salary slips, last 6 months' bank statements, Form 16, and 2 passport-size photographs. For self-employed: Aadhaar, PAN, last 2 years' ITR with CA-certified P&L, 6 months' current account statements, and business proof. All applicants also need the dealership's proforma invoice and insurance quote.

Q9: Is there a Green Car Loan or EV loan benefit for buying an electric car in Delhi?
Yes — and it is significant. EV loan interest rates in India in 2026 range from 7.99% to 11.5% p.a. SBI offers one of the lowest rates starting at 8.55% for electric cars, with most lenders financing up to 85%–100% of the on-road price. Additionally, EVs are 100% road tax exempt in Delhi, and buyers can claim a Section 80EEB tax deduction of up to ₹1.5 Lakh on interest paid. Q11: Will applying for a new car loan affect my CIBIL score?
Every formal loan application creates a hard enquiry on your credit report, which can temporarily reduce your CIBIL score by 5 to 10 points. Applying to 5 banks independently in the same week can reduce your score by 20 to 30 points pushing you into a higher rate bracket. Q12: Can I prepay or foreclose my new car loan early in Delhi?
Yes. The RBI has mandated zero prepayment penalty on floating rate car loans. For fixed-rate loans, most lenders charge 2%–5% of the outstanding principal as a foreclosure fee, typically after a lock-in period of 6–12 months.
